70-342: Managing Across Cultures

Units 9
Department Business Administration
Prerequisites 76-100 or 76-101 or 82-085
Related URLs http://www.gsia.cmu.edu/

This course is designed for students who expect to do business in other countries or work with people from other cultures. It provides an intellectual framework for understanding other cultures (and eventually one¿s own), as well as detailed studies of particular countries. It discusses how culture defines organizations, contracts, personal relationships, attitudes toward authority, time and space, ethics, wealth, and subcultures, and how these affect business. Student teams study a culture of their choice and make presentations, based on interviews and literature research.
